“Let It Ring For Evermore” A lament about young love and Electric Light Orchestra’s song Telephone Line - by Bob Driver The sentiment of this tune is lost on today’s youth… Wow!!! With that statement I have finally made the total transformation from young man into a grumpy old geezer - a Big Fat Bag of Wind - Just take me out to pasture and shoot me! But I can’t seem to stop this cynical chuckle from rising up inside of me. The same chuckle that I have heard erupt from so many other old-timers when discussing youth. Yet, the simple truth is this, kids of today will never experience the powerful emotions involved with a tethered telephone. Those times are done and gone. Our generation, Gen X, is probably the last group to explore the lines of love telephonically. Technology has moved so far beyond the family phone to produce, in some cases, phones smarter than the kids face-timing on them! These poor kids will never know Mom’s all important rule of having a dime or quarter in your pocket whenever you left the house to be used in-case of emergency or the shame of not being allowed to accept a phone call during dinner time (And we won’t even discuss the embarrassment involved with every teenager’s lack of phone privacy). The concepts of rotary, wall-mounted, collect-call or dial “0” for an operator make no sense to today’s savvy iPhone users. For the most part, the elementary concept of spending time together in simple conversation seems to have vanished from this web culture. Even more so, the idea of love found and lost over the telephone line has forever faded out of view… and lost are the little things that could have come true. Since the generation of Bell, youth has used the telephone line to signal love. For most of us, it was the blind twilight of a telephone line that offered us our first lessons of love. As well as the stinging heartaches and turmoil of late night buzzy signals. It was during the anguish of those pulsing electric tones or marathons of unanswered rings that many of our young minds became consumed with love’s jilted shadows of the night. Causing some of us to question, what if it does ring for evermore? With certainty of fact, this old geezer concludes that texting and posting are poor substitutes for conversation and close communication… Data thumbed into a pocket sized screen will never truly convey the electricity of young love. Or any other type of love.
